AJ Agazarm made some waves after his KASAI Pro 2 super fight on Saturday night when he used his post fight interview to call out Joe Rogan and Eddie Bravo. Talking about the best talent in the competition circuit, AJ said, “Joe Rogan and Eddie Bravo don’t know jack sh*t about jiu-jitsu…They’re always trying to push an agenda.”

Adding fuel to the fire, AJ posted on his Instagram,

“I’ve decided to amend my comments, and pronounce Joe Rogan even STUPIDER, and less informed, than I did last night.”

I made some post-match comments last night regarding Joe Rogan's idiocy. Please understand those comments were made in haste, after the white-hot heat of battle against world-class competition. Upon further reflection, and after consulting with many of my peers in the BJJ/Grappling Community whose opinions I respect, I've decided to amend my comments, and pronounce Joe Rogan even STUPIDER, and less informed, than I did last night. AJ has always had effective tactics to get attention for his matches, so could this be a new attempt at creating buzz for something to come? It’s interesting that he focused on Joe Rogan in his Instagram post and completely left Eddie Bravo’s name out this time.
